<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a bicycle allowing of the safely riding of two infants by resolving such inconvenience that a heavy item such as the infant shifts a load by a handle bar and causes a trouble in operation when fixing a seat for one person to a part of a rear carrier and other seat to the handle bar, respectively. <P>SOLUTION: A bench seat 22 for two infants is fixed to a vehicle body so as to stride a front wheel for driving, the heavy item such as the infant is prevented from load-shifted together with the handle bar 1, and the two infants come into a view during travel, thus securing ease. Stability is improved by expanding right and left rear wheels for steering in accordance with the width of the bench seat, and overturning is prevented by suppressing an inclination in a small amount using a link mechanism capable of setting a maximum slope angle while synchronizing the right and left rear wheels with the inclination of the vehicle body so as not to impair the lightness of the drive of the bicycle.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2011,JPO&INPIT

When running straight, the maximum bank angle can be set by the angle of the left and right upper and lower arms forming a parallelogram.
When straight, the angle of the left and right upper and lower arms is parallel to the road surface, that is, when the angle of the left and right upper and lower arms is 0 degrees. Every time. Although it is a tricycle that does not tilt at all and the steering is not effective for rear wheel steering, the angle of the bank of the vehicle body increases as the angle of the left and right upper and lower arms increases, and the angle of the left and right upper and lower arms increases The maximum bank angle cannot be set at 90 degrees.
This is because, when the left and right upper and lower arm angles are set to 0 degrees in a straight line state, if the vehicle body is banked even a little, the distance between the pivots 44e and 44g becomes short and the bank angle connecting the pivots 44e and 44g. The adjustment rod 20 cannot be shortened and a result bank cannot be formed. Further, when the left and right upper and lower arm angles are set to 90 degrees in the straight traveling state, the distance between the pivots 44e and 44g does not change no matter how banked, and as a result, the maximum bank angle cannot be set.
The angles of the left and right upper and lower arm are set in a range of 0 degree or more and less than 90 degrees in a straight traveling state. The bank angle has the maximum angle at which the line connecting the rotation centers of the pivot 44e and the pivot 44g intersects the rotation center of the pivot 44a or the pivot 44c.
